|
@@ -7,19 +7,13 @@ local Log = require("common.Log")
|
|
|
local LogDefine = require("common.LogDefine")
|
|
local LogDefine = require("common.LogDefine")
|
|
|
local DataCache = require("core.DataCache")
|
|
local DataCache = require("core.DataCache")
|
|
|
|
|
|
|
|
-local Config = require("Config")
|
|
|
|
|
|
|
|
|
|
local RoleList = {}
|
|
local RoleList = {}
|
|
|
local function delRoles()
|
|
local function delRoles()
|
|
|
_G.collectgarbage("step", 1000000)
|
|
_G.collectgarbage("step", 1000000)
|
|
|
|
|
|
|
|
local player_uuid_list = {}
|
|
local player_uuid_list = {}
|
|
|
-
|
|
|
|
|
LuaMongo.find(DB.db_char, nil, {lastLoginTime = 1, lastLogoutTime = 1, lv = 1, zuanshi = 1, buy = 1, account = 1})
|
|
LuaMongo.find(DB.db_char, nil, {lastLoginTime = 1, lastLogoutTime = 1, lv = 1, zuanshi = 1, buy = 1, account = 1})
|
|
|
- -- 临时处理
|
|
|
|
|
- -- local num = 0
|
|
|
|
|
- -- LuaMongo.find(DB.db_char, nil, {lastLoginTime = 1, lastLogoutTime = 1, lv = 1, zuanshi = 1, buy = 1, account = 1, newUniqueTag = 1})
|
|
|
|
|
-
|
|
|
|
|
local list = {}
|
|
local list = {}
|
|
|
RoleList = {}
|
|
RoleList = {}
|
|
|
local allCnt = 0
|
|
local allCnt = 0
|
|
@@ -64,20 +58,6 @@ local function delRoles()
|
|
|
else
|
|
else
|
|
|
player_uuid_list[data._id] = data.lv
|
|
player_uuid_list[data._id] = data.lv
|
|
|
end
|
|
end
|
|
|
-
|
|
|
|
|
- -- 临时处理,处理视游2服异常账号
|
|
|
|
|
- -- if table.find(Config.SVR_CHANEL, 10) and Config.SVR_INDEX == 810539 then
|
|
|
|
|
- -- local uuTagTb = Util.split(data.newUniqueTag, "|")
|
|
|
|
|
- -- if tonumber(uuTagTb[2]) == 2 then
|
|
|
|
|
- -- num = num + 1
|
|
|
|
|
- -- print("================delRole================", num)
|
|
|
|
|
- -- list[delCnt + 1] = data._id
|
|
|
|
|
- -- RoleList[data._id] = nil
|
|
|
|
|
- -- delCnt = delCnt + 1
|
|
|
|
|
- -- end
|
|
|
|
|
- -- end
|
|
|
|
|
-
|
|
|
|
|
-
|
|
|
|
|
end
|
|
end
|
|
|
|
|
|
|
|
_G.collectgarbage("step", 1000000)
|
|
_G.collectgarbage("step", 1000000)
|